The gaming Community is Abuzz with Reactions to the Rumored Pricing of the Highly anticipated Grand Theft Auto VI (GTA 6) . Speculations `Suggest that the Standard Edition of the game Might be priced at an Unprecedented ” $100,, Sparking Widespread Debate and Concern Among fans and Industry Observers Alike “.
Rumored $100 Price Tag Sparks Outrage
The possibility of a $100 price Point for GTA 6 has ignited a Firestorm on Social media platforms . Gamers have Expressed their Dismay, with many Labeling the Potential price as ” outrageous ” and ” disgusting .” One user on X ( Formerly Twitter ) Commented, If games start to Cost $100 Each I will Simply find other hobbies ” . Another Reddit user Stated,, “ $100 for a game is Crazy in my Opinion . Even $70 is Pushing it ” .
The Core of the backlash Centers around Concerns that such a High price could Set a new standard for ”AAA” titles making Gaming less accessible to a Broader Audience . Fans Worry that if Rockstar Games known for its Blockbuster titles,, Adopts this pricing other Publishers might follow Suit,, leading to a General increase in game Prices across the Industry .
Industry Analysts Weigh In
Michael Pachter,, an analyst from Wedbush Securities,, suggested that the ” $100 ” Price tag could be Justified given the Game,s Extensive Development Costs and Anticipated Quality: . He noted that GTA 6,s development budget Reportedly Approaches $2 billion,, Potentially making it the Most expensive video Game ever Produced* .
However, many in the gaming community argue that high development costs should not directly translate to higher consumer prices, especially when considering additional revenue streams like microtransactions and downloadable content (DLC).

Streamer xQc Defends the Price,, Faces Backlash
Popular streamer xQc publicly Defended the Rumored ”$100” price, Stating that gamers often spend more on Incomplete Games and in – Game purchases; . He Argued that a polished,, Complete AAA title like GTA 6 Warrants the higher Price . However,, his comments were met with Criticism with many Accusing him of being out of Touch with the Average gamer,s financial Reality_.
Potential Impact on the Gaming Industry
The debate over GTA 6’s pricing has broader implications for the gaming industry. If the $100 price point becomes standard, it could lead to a shift in how games are marketed and sold. Some fans have expressed concerns that this trend could make gaming a luxury hobby, inaccessible to many. Others fear it could encourage piracy or push players toward alternative entertainment options.

Conversely, some argue that if the game,s quality matches its Price it could set a new benchmark for Value in the Industry . One fan Remarked,, “ 10 + years of Replayability and Constant free Content updates . That,s more than worth it ” .
Rockstar Games Remains Silent
As of now,, Rockstar Games has not Officially Confirmed the `Pricing for GTA 6; . The Company has also Remained silent on Whether the Game will include Microtransactions or other Monetization Strategies . This lack of Information has only Fueled Speculation and Concern among fans Eagerly awaiting more Details .
